FLORIDA — A man has been arrested after deputies say he threw an injured dog into a dumpster behind a Kissimmee business.

According to the Osceola County Sheriff’s Office, deputies responded Saturday to reports of a dog in distress behind a business at 1076 Cypress Parkway. An employee who was taking out trash heard the dog crying and called authorities.

When deputies arrived, they found a small dog suffering from severe injuries. The dog was taken to a veterinarian but had to be euthanized because of a severe skull fracture.

Investigators say surveillance video showed Victor Manuel Carrion-Flores removing the dog from a pickup truck, placing it in a box and throwing it into a dumpster.

The dog, a 10-year-old Jack Russell terrier mix named Max, had reportedly escaped from Carrion-Flores’ home and was later found injured. Carrion-Flores told deputies he was too busy to deal with the dog and believed it would eventually die from its injuries.

Deputies say he denied harming the dog but failed to seek medical care for it. Carrion-Flores is charged with aggravated animal cruelty causing excessive pain and death, a third-degree felony.
